The show of the classics continues on the Costa Azul

200 classic ships, 12 classes, two race fields... make it necessary a great organization to support the Royal Panerai Regats in the bay of the Napole and in the Golfe Juan. The race of the fourth day began with British punctuality... and the 15 meters international "Mariska" surprised all its competitors with a splendid start, thanks to a master coup of the tactical Christian Ponthieu and the timonel Sébastien Audigane... which was not enough to keep "Moonbeam of Fife" in line, so it is currently second place.

For their part "Kismet" and "Kelpie" exchanged places yesterday and are now tied to the top with three points... in the division of classic ships, the first two places are occupied by ships with Spanish flag: "Argos" and "Yanira" respectively. In the great division of Marconi, Cippino of Argentina won the second consecutive victory and has a margin of two points over "Santana" of the United States and six in "Blitzen." The Mariette gulet overcomes the "Elena of London" and "Naema."

Finally, in the spirit class of tradition, he commands "Vanessa" capitalized by Torben Grael... the provisional podium of the dragons is totally British, with "Guillemot" of Six Stuart in the first place, "Kite" of Tim Barrett in the second and "Puffin" of Philip Harston in the third.

26 / 09 / 2018: The strong winds in Cannes make it impossible for classics to sail in the Panerai

Con las condiciones reinantes fue imposible navegar en Cannes por segundo día consecutivo

With the prevailing conditions it was impossible to sail in Cannes for the second consecutive day

Winds of about 40 knots, with 25 to 30 sustained almost all day, have caused the second day of the race to end in white... in the Royal-Panerai Regatas held in Cannes, on the suggestive Blue Coast of France. To keep waiting... the hope of the two hundred crews of the participating ships is that the saying of a "third will be fulfilled."

25 / 09 / 2018: The wind prevents testing in the Royal Regatas-Panerai in Cannes

El fuerte viento atemporalado ha impedido arrancar a los clásicos en Cannes

The strong timeless wind has prevented the classics from starting in Cannes.

No races have been held on the first day of the 40th edition of the Royal-Panerai Regatas that take place on the Blue Coast of France, in Cannes... the reason for the strong east wind that was constantly rising from the 30 knots, has prevented the jewels participating in this world event from having the possibility of sailing with the right safety... the forecast is that from tomorrow the wind intensity will come down, and that the 200 registered crews, show and can compete.

So far only the dragons, which in a number of 50 are in a race, have been able to complete some test... tomorrow from 11: 00 will try to get out of the fleet of classics.

Cannes the world's capital of classical sailing these days in the hand of Panerai

The time on the Blue Coast, in Cannes, is sunny and summer... The ideal conditions for the great appointment that each year brings together hundreds of lovers of the classic yachts... the crews are eager to start to haggle in the impressive bay of La Napole in the Royal Panerai Regatas, which a year more have managed to bring together in Cannes the largest of the world's classical sailing.

As usual, the Dragons were the first to start the races... after the first sleeves two German flag ships: "Meerblick" by Otto Pohlmann and "NN" by Nicola Friesen, are the first leaders of the fleet of this former Olympic ship, in which 50 dragons participate.

200 classic yachts, divided into three different marches of races, will begin tomorrow the competition in all classes... wind is anticipated about 20 knots from the east... the great fleet will be divided into 12 different classes, with imposing gulets such as "Mariette" (32 meters long and dating back to 1915) or "Moonbeam IV," in the Great Barches class. The most modern ships with Marconi gear will also be part of the show, such as the maxi "Il Moro di Venezia," or the small Dainty, which is only 8 meters long and a design built on Wight Island on 1920's Tofinou 9.50, 5.5 m I.R., BOD (British One Design) and Spirit of Tradition, will also fight for the final victory in this 40th anniversary edition.
